Devi Ahilya Vishwavidyalaya (DAVV), Indore, has introduced a suite of aviation-related programs aimed at creating a talent pipeline for Indiaβs booming aviation industry. The offerings include BBA in Aviation Management, Diploma in Aviation Security, and short-term certifications in airport operations and customer service.
The university has partnered with aviation training experts to integrate real-world exposure and certifications approved by DGCA and other bodies. According to DAVV officials, the curriculum has been aligned with international aviation standards, including modules on aviation regulations, aviation security, airline operations, ground services, and airport finance.
Admissions are currently open via MP Online and will continue until August 30, 2025. Students from all streams are eligible to apply, and preference will be given to candidates with a demonstrated interest in aviation and hospitality sectors. The programs will include internships with airline operators and airports, and students will also get exposure to industry case studies and guest lectures from aviation professionals.
DAVV aims to meet the growing need for well-trained professionals in aviation, with a special emphasis on regional students gaining access to careers that were earlier considered niche or inaccessible due to limited infrastructure.
